How ready is your supply chain for the next disruption? In this episode of the S&OP MasterClass, Søren Hammer Pedersen talks with integrated business planning expert Benjamin Obling about what it really takes to keep planning sharp and resilient, especially as budget season approaches. They’ll get into why many companies still rely on tools like Excel (and the hidden cost of doing so), what agility and scalability really mean today, and where AI actually fits in. Even more importantly, they’ll focus on how to make a solid, practical case for investing in better planning infrastructure, so you’re not left patching things up when the pressure is on. If you’re weighing where to allocate budget or just want a clearer view of what comes next in planning, this one’s for you. It’s short, sharp, and full of insights you can use. Hit play when you’re ready. In this episode, you’ll learn about: How to future-proof supply chain planning for budget season. Key areas for enhancing supply chain efficiency and agility. The vital role of scenario planning in modern supply chains. Exploring the intersection of AI and supply chain planning. Leveraging cloud technology for scalable supply chain solutions.
